วิธีการอธิบายระบบ CNC ตั้งแต่คำสั่งจนถึงการเคลื่อนที่จริง

ในโลกของอุตสาหกรรมการผลิตสมัยใหม่ ระบบ CNC (Computer Numerical Control) คือกุญแจสำคัญที่เปลี่ยนจากแบบร่างในคอมพิวเตอร์ให้กลายเป็นชิ้นงานจริงที่มีความแม่นยำสูง แต่คุณเคยสงสัยไหมว่า ตั้งแต่เรากดปุ่มคำสั่งจนเครื่องจักรเริ่มขยับ มีกระบวนการอะไรเกิดขึ้นภายในบ้าง? วันนี้เราจะมาเจาะลึก วิธีการทำงานของเครื่อง CNC กันครับ

1. จุดเริ่มต้นจากซอฟต์แวร์ (CAD/CAM)

ก่อนจะมีการเคลื่อนที่ ทุกอย่างเริ่มจากไฟล์ออกแบบดิจิทัล หรือ CAD (Computer-Aided Design) จากนั้นข้อมูลจะถูกส่งต่อไปยัง CAM (Computer-Aided Manufacturing) เพื่อคำนวณเส้นทางการเดินของเครื่องมือ (Toolpath) และแปลงออกมาเป็นภาษาที่เครื่องจักรเข้าใจ หรือที่เรารู้จักกันในนาม G-code และ M-code

2. การถอดรหัสคำสั่ง (Controller Unit)

เมื่อเรานำโค้ดเข้าสู่เครื่อง ส่วนที่ทำหน้าที่เป็นสมองคือ Controller Unit จะทำการอ่านบรรทัดต่อบรรทัด ตัวอย่างเช่น:

  • G01 X100 Y50: คำสั่งให้เครื่องเคลื่อนที่ไปที่พิกัด X=100 และ Y=50 ในแนวเส้นตรง
  • M03: คำสั่งให้หัวสปินเดิลเริ่มหมุน

ระบบควบคุมจะเปลี่ยนคำสั่งดิจิทัลเหล่านี้ให้เป็นสัญญาณไฟฟ้าที่แม่นยำ

3. การส่งกำลังไปยังระบบขับเคลื่อน (Drive System)

สัญญาณจาก Controller จะถูกส่งไปยัง Motor Driver เพื่อขยายสัญญาณไปขับเคลื่อน Servo Motor หรือ Stepper Motor ที่ติดตั้งอยู่ในแต่ละแกน (X, Y, Z) ความล้ำสมัยของระบบ CNC คือการทำงานแบบ Closed-loop System ที่มีการส่งข้อมูลกลับ (Feedback) เพื่อตรวจสอบว่าเครื่องเคลื่อนที่ไปตรงตามตำแหน่งที่สั่งจริงหรือไม่

4. การเคลื่อนที่จริง (Mechanical Motion)

เมื่อมอเตอร์หมุน จะส่งกำลังผ่าน Ball Screw (บอลสกรู) ซึ่งทำหน้าที่เปลี่ยนการหมุนของมอเตอร์ให้เป็นการเคลื่อนที่ในแนวเส้นตรง ทำให้โต๊ะงานหรือหัวตัดเคลื่อนที่ไปบน Linear Guide ด้วยความลื่นไหลและแม่นยำในระดับไมครอน

สรุป: การทำงานของระบบ CNC คือการผสานกันระหว่าง ซอฟต์แวร์ (คำสั่ง) -> คอนโทรลเลอร์ (สมอง) -> มอเตอร์ (พละกำลัง) -> และระบบเชิงกล (การเคลื่อนที่) เพื่อให้ได้ชิ้นงานที่สมบูรณ์แบบที่สุด

ความคิดเห็น